Espanhol [verb]Inglês [verb]
arrumar [verb] |
pile up [verb] |
arrumar [verb] |
stow [verb] |
You need an account with one of the following providers.
arrumar [verb] |
pile up [verb] |
arrumar [verb] |
stow [verb] |